Transaction 8e7051263a7c3ce12c81c279085412b7998a32f2eb2e8ec3d42568fe84733ead
1 Input
1 Output
-
8e7051263a7c3ce12c81c279085412b7998a32f2eb2e8ec3d42568fe84733ead:0
- value
- 80495989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f99d32107b94c2756b86010b215a75b0870eb50 OP_EQUAL
- address
- MKXrKipFh8BLSYTAoUmnf67icwTfKFEzKZ